On His Majesty's Secret ServiceWATCH On His Majesty's Secret Service Movies FREE HD Online on Primewire

Cast of On His Majesty's Secret Service

On His Majesty's Secret Service full movie

On His Majesty's Secret Service streaming free

On His Majesty's Secret Service download

On His Majesty's Secret Service online free

Where to watch On His Majesty's Secret Service

Watch On His Majesty's Secret Service movies free Primewire

On His Majesty's Secret Service

Louis Koo plays 009, or translated literally from its aural pronunciation, double-O Dog. He's one of 12 special Royal Bodyguards of a simpleton Emperor (Liu Yiwei) who named these 12 guards after the Chinese Zodiac, hence 9 translated to Dog. Unlike his peers, Dog is a scientist, and relies pretty much on his brains and fantastical gadgets to protect his Majesty from evil ninja assassins.

Watch On His Majesty's Secret Service Online Free

On His Majesty's Secret Service Online Free

Where to watch On His Majesty's Secret Service

On His Majesty's Secret Service movie free online

On His Majesty's Secret Service free online